For NYC and others.. :)

I don't care what is written about me so long as it isn't true.

I might repeat to myself slowly and soothingly, a list of quotations beautiful from minds profound - if I can remember any of the damn things.

If all the girls who attended the Yale prom were laid end to end, I wouldn't be a bit surprised.


If you want to know what God thinks of money, just look at the people he gave it to.

Take care of the luxuries and the necessities will take care of themselves.

The best way to keep children home is to make the home atmosphere pleasant - -and let the air out of the tires.

They sicken of the calm that know the storm.

This is not a novel to be tossed aside lightly. It should be thrown with great force.

That would be a good thing for them to cut on my tombstone: Wherever she went, including here, it was against her better judgment.

They sicken of the calm, who knew the storm.

-- DOROTHY PARKER WAS BRILLIANT

Some more )

Scratch a lover and find a foe.

Sorrow is tranquility remembered in emotion.

The two most beautiful words in the English language are "check enclosed."

Wit has truth in it; wise-cracking is simply calisthenics with words.

Work is the province of cattle.

You can't teach an old dogma new tricks.

Art is a form of catharsis.

Brevity is the soul of lingerie.

Men seldom makes passes
At girls who wear glasses.


The cure for boredom is curiosity. There is no cure for curiosity.

Hollywood money isn't money. It's congealed snow, melts in your hand and there you are.

If you want to know what god thinks of money, just look at the people he gave it to.

I require only three things of a man. He must be handsome, ruthless and stupid.

I'm never going to be famous. My name will never be writ large on the roster of Those Who Do Things. I don't do any thing. Not one single thing. I used to bite my nails, but I don't even do that any more.

Love is like quick-silver in the hand. Leave the fingers open and it stays. Clutch it, and it darts away.

The only ism Hollywood believes in is plagiarism.

I adore Dorothy Parker. I used to steal her line all the time: "One more drink and I would have been under the host."

And one of my favorite bits of her verse:

By the time you swear you're his,
Shivering and sighing,
And he vows his passion is
Infinite, undying -
Lady, make a note of this:
One of you is lying.
